Dear Friends and Supporters of the Onward diocesan capital campaign,
Much has been happening since our May newsletter to you. Here are some highlights:
- June was an active month! New gifts from faithful donors and friends have grown the Onward Campaign to its new level -- almost $6 million. We're getting closer every day to our $7 million goal! Please pray for us as we go about raising the remaining funds.
- All Saints Camp & Conference Center -- In late June, a meeting was held to review the plans for the camp. In attendance were representatives from all aspects of the project - donors, campaign staff, bankers, builders, architects, clergy, and Episcopal Foundation trustees. All are dedicated to serving as good stewards throughout this amazing and historic project. After a blessing and groundbreaking by Bishop Stanton on July 16th, construction will begin officially any day.
Naming opportunities are still available, with two cabins left at $450,000 each. With two more cabins funded, we will be within a stone's throw of completing this campaign. Should you know of anyone who might be interested in making a donation, please let us know.
- Church Planting -- The evidence of God's work is tangible at the new St. Andrew's in West McKinney. A recent conversation with Father Michie detailed the miracles that are unfolding. "The church has grown by over 200 percent in the past four months," explains Father Michie, "and having the land is really helpful to our growth." A back-to-school Sunday is planned for August 14th, which includes a school supply drive and special blessings for students, teachers, parents, and the schools.
